Job Description

We are recruiting an IT Product Specialist for our client who are a leading diagnostic solutions and medical equipment provider based in Milton Keynes. This is field-based, (UK and Ireland). This role is responsible for supporting and developing business-critical applications and digital solutions across the organisation. In addition to technical responsibilities, the role will actively contribute to IT strategy, supplier management, project delivery and continuous improvement initiatives, providing a development pathway.

This position plays a vital role in supporting their customers by delivering high-quality IT services throughout the full lifecycle of the business solutions, including solution design, installation, configuration, implementation, and ongoing technical support. Working across both hardware and software technologies, the role ensures customers receive an outstanding service experience and achieve maximum value from their investment in business products and solutions.

Key Responsibilities

  • Engage in telephone support
  • First and second line remote support
  • Respond within pre-defined KPI timescales
  • Accurate and timely electronic call recording and logging
  • Utilise remote access applications where appropriate, abiding by rules governing its usage.
  • Call data accuracy
  • First Time Fix Rate
  • Product IT Systems planning and installation
  • Administer and deliver customer training courses in-house, on site or online
  • Update course materials
  • Help develop and promote online academy
  • Good and effective communication with customers, peers and management

Essential requirements to do the job

  • Experience of remote IT Support
  • Networking Experience
  • Experience troubleshooting IT systems
  • Excellent communication and presentation skills
  • Understanding of Technical, scientific documentation
  • Ability to manage multiple projects
  • Full driving licence
  • Ability to contribute ideas and recommendations supporting technology roadmaps, service improvement initiatives and future business requirements
  • Proven involvement in IT Implementation projects
  • Experience of laboratory IT Systems (desirable)
  • Knowledge of VMware/Hyper V (desirable)
  • Degree equivalent in Biomedical Science (desirable)

25% bonus and excellent benefits

Hours (additional out of hours (on-call) required for this role
